Beyond pharmaceuticals, the compound's role in catalysis and agrochemicals further solidifies its strategic importance. Its function as a ligand precursor for transition metal catalysts supports innovation in industrial processes, while its use as a building block for photoactive agrochemicals contributes to advancements in food security and sustainable agriculture.
